Situated in the northwestern county of Cheshire in England is the Roman city of Chester. It was founded as a "castrum" (Roman fort) in the year 79 AD under Emperor Vespasian, and was known as "Deva Victrix". The Roman army abandoned the city by the early 5th century, and later on it became part of the Kingdom of Mercia. In the 11th century it came under Norman rule when William the Conqueror ordered the building of Chester Castle. Perhaps the most immediately striking aspect of the city is its architecture. Along the four main streets featured in the video (Bridge Street, Northgate Street, Eastgate Street and Watergate Street) are what are known as the Chester Rows. These are elevated walkways on the first floors of the buildings, allowing you to navigate a good portion of the aforementioned streets above ground level. They are believed to have originated in the 13th century, although in some cases the upper floors were built or restored later on. The result is a mixture of medieval, tudor and 19th century architecture, with a high concentration of Grade I listed buildings. Another distinctive feature of Chester is its city walls. These are perhaps the most well preserved Roman city walls in England (on a par with York). As you can see from the video anyone visiting Chester is free to walk the walls in order to navigate the city centre. Interestingly they also allow you to look straight onto Chester Racecourse, which is recognised as the oldest racecourse still in operation today.
